Description & Requirements
Maximus is excited to announce a rewarding opportunity for a Work Experience Coordinator within our Wisconsin W2 Works Program, located in Milwaukee, WI. This role is essential to the success of our project, which focuses on reduction of dependency on public assistance by promoting work and self-sufficiency among low-income families in Wisconsin.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
- Conduct regular training sessions for existing providers, offering support in one-on-one or larger group settings through travel as required.
- Participate in events, traveling to recruit and onboard new providers into the program.
- Address program service inquiries promptly, providing comprehensive responses to queries and sending necessary information in response to concerns or issues.
- Oversee all aspects of provider training and communications to ensure consistency and effectiveness.
- Handle escalated provider issues as assigned, taking charge of resolution processes.
- Attend Policy meetings and contribute to the development of related communications.
- Collaborate with other contractors and the client to facilitate effective communication and implementation of policy changes within operations.
- Efficiently manage daily workloads for managed care programs such as MediPASS, IHAWP, and assigned tasks.
- Stay updated with the latest knowledge and information pertinent to the project to ensure accurate and informed assistance.
- Extensive travel is required.
- Assist participants in finding suitable job opportunities that match their skills and career goals
- Match participants with job openings based on their skills, interests, and career goals
- Conduct workshops and training sessions on job search techniques, workplace skills, and other relevant topics
- Provide ongoing support to both participants and employers to ensure successful job placements and retention
- Work closely with case managers and other program staff to coordinate services and support for participants
- Collaborate with community organizations, workforce development boards, and other stakeholders to enhance employment opportunities
- Maintain accurate records of job placements, employer interactions, and participant progress
- Address any issues or challenges that arise during the job placement process
